Quarter-Finals Round 1: Strasbourg - Levallois 79-68
Date: June 21, 2021
Strasbourg held off Levallois in the quarterfinal clash. SIG Strasbourg outrebounded Levallois 37-25 including 24 on the defensive glass. It was a very good performance for American-Ugandan swingman Ishmail Wainright (196-94, college: Baylor) who helped to win the game recording 19 points, 6 rebounds and 4 assists (perfect behind the arc making all five shots). Nigerian-American Ike Joseph Udanoh (202-89, college: WSU) contributed with 15 points and 8 rebounds for the winners. SIG Strasbourg's coach Lassi Tuovi used a ten-player rotation and allowed the starting five to rest. International point guard David Michineau (191-94) answered with 10 points and 6 assists and Zimbabwean power forward Vitalis Chikoko (208-91) added 11 points and 6 rebounds in the effort for Levallois. Both teams had four players each who scored in double figures.
